Personality
Jasper is a free-spirited and optimistic individual, always looking for new places to explore and new challenges to take on. He values the bonds of friendships above all else, treating crew members like extended family and treating their well-being as his responsibility.
Jasper can be short-tempered and often meddles in the affairs of others. In particular, he can’t stand to see others being pushed around or oppressed, as he believes all sentient beings deserve to be free. He also believes that the circumstances of one’s birth should not dictate how society treats them, and judges people by their character rather than by their class.
Despite being a pirate, he still has the affectations of a wealthy aristocrat - dresses well, has good etiquette, and acts honorably - or at least, as honorably as a pirate can act.
Appearance
Jasper lives up to his epithet- his dark blue hair is always perfectly styled into a ‘Brutus’ hairstyle with neatly-trimmed sideburns, his face is always clean shaven, and he dresses to the nines in what we would call Regency-style with tailcoats, vests, and trousers. He almost always has a smile on his face and a twinkle in his sea-green eyes.
Traits
Inhuman Strength: Jasper is much stronger than he looks thanks to his training in Fish-Man Karate, both guided and solitary exercise. His strikes carry an almost explosive strength, capable of sending his foes flying.
Water-Adapted: A lifetime of sneaking out to the ocean and a burgeoning mastery of Fish-Man Karate has made Jasper able to fight as well underwater as he can on dry land. He can also hold his breath longer than average humans.

Background
Jasper Bonnet the Third was born into a very wealthy family with connections to the World Government. He received the best tutoring that money could buy and was brought up to be a perfect gentleman. However, Jasper had no interest in the typical trappings of the aristocratic life. For as long as he could remember, Jasper could feel the call of the ocean deep in his heart.
Jasper would sneak out of his family’s mansion in the middle of the night to walk along the coast of his home island. It was during one of these midnight walks that Jasper encountered an orca tangled up in a fishing net. Not content with just letting the orca suffer, Jasper cut the orca free.
However, it seemed the orca did not simply swim off after Jasper freed it. Every time Jasper would walk along the beach at night, the orca would be there. Jasper befriended the orca, naming him ‘Okeanos’, or ‘Okie’ for short. Jasper had assumed when he’d freed Okeanos, Okeanos was a fully grown adult orca. However, over the years Okeanos would keep growing and growing. Jasper did some research and found out that Okeanos was a ‘Ship Orca’, a species distantly related to Island Whales and named for how they could be used to sail the seas. Ship Orcas like Okeanos can grow to the size of brigantines or even galleons.
However, Okeanos’ growing size attracted more and more attention, and it wasn’t long until Jasper’s family caught wind of Jasper’s midnight excursions. They forbade him from going out to the ocean. When Jasper ignored the restrictions, his family began to discuss killing the orca. Jasper overheard these plans and decided he was going to save Okeanos once again. He gathered his belongings and swiped a few valuables to pawn off before running off with Okeanos.
Jasper and Okeanos explored the seas together, going wherever the currents took them and getting into many adventures. During one such adventure, Jasper and Okeanos came across a ship of slavers en-route to Sabaody Archipelago to auction off some abducted Fish-Men. Jasper and Okie weren’t keen on leaving the Fish-Men to their fate, so Okie rammed the slaver’s ship to pieces and swallowed the slaves from the debris. The Fish-Men were thankful for Jasper and Okie’s bravery and repaid it by instructing Jasper in Fish-Man Karate.
However, Jasper’s intrusion was not taken kindly, leading the government to declare Jasper Bonnet the Third a pirate. When Jasper learned of this, he merely shrugged his shoulders and said. “Welp, I guess I live the pirate’s life now.”
Jasper took to the ways of the pirate with surprising ease. His Fish-Man Karate skills allowed him to hold his own in a fight, and Okie could easily smash up ships with his powerful tail. Jasper’s exploits began to spread far and wide, and with his fancy clothes, aristocratic upbringing, and for targeting only ‘the treacherous and the wicked’, Jasper gained the epithet ‘Gentleman Jasper’.
